What Does Snicker Mean?

Verb

  • To make a quiet laugh that you try to hide.
  • To laugh softly, often when something is funny.
  • (of a horse) To make a sound like a laugh.

Noun

  • A quiet or silly laugh that you try to hide.

Snicker — Full Explanation

A snicker is a quiet laugh, usually when something is funny but you want to keep it a secret.

Frequently Asked Questions About Snicker

What does 'snicker' mean?
'Snicker' means to laugh quietly or to laugh at someone in a mean way.
How do you pronounce 'snicker'?
You pronounce 'snicker' like this: 'sni-kur'.
What is the origin of the word 'snicker'?
The word 'snicker' comes from the early 19th century and is thought to be a combination of the word 'sneer' and a sound of laughter.
